BTS’s j-hope Buys 15 Million USD Penthouse and Additional Unit in Cash?

On September 3rd, a media outlet reported that j-hope recently bought a penthouse in a high-end apartment complex in Seoul for 12 billion KRW (approximately 9 million USD) entirely in cash. It was also revealed that a month later, he purchased an additional unit on the floor below the penthouse.

According to the report, j-hope signed the contract for the lower-floor unit in June 2020 and completed the full payment this July, officially transferring ownership. The current market price for these apartments ranges from 11 billion to 12 billion KRW (approximately 8.3 to 9 million USD). Since j-hope did not take out a mortgage, it’s estimated that he paid over 20 billion KRW (almost 15 million USD) in cash to purchase the two apartments.

This is not the first time j-hope has invested in luxury real estate, as he previously bought two other high-end apartments. With these purchases, j-hope now owns a total of four luxury residences, solidifying his status as ‘young and rich.’

Meanwhile, j-hope enlisted in the military as an active-duty soldier on April 18, 2023, and is scheduled to be discharged this October.
